Pt3Br is an intermetallic compound combining platinum with bromine, representing a specialized metal-halide phase that exists primarily in research and experimental contexts rather than conventional engineering production. This material belongs to the platinum-halide family and is studied for potential applications in catalysis, electrochemistry, and advanced materials research where platinum's noble metal properties combined with halide reactivity may offer unique functional characteristics. Due to its limited availability and complex synthesis requirements, Pt3Br remains largely confined to academic investigation rather than established industrial use.
